Sensory Irritant Contact Dermatitis

Sensory irritant contact dermatitis is a common skin condition that occurs when the skin comes into contact with irritating substances or environmental factors. This condition can lead to redness, itching, and inflammation of the skin, causing discomfort and affecting the quality of life. Types

types of sensory irritants that can trigger this condition and provide simple explanations on how to manage them effectively.

  1. Irritant Contact Dermatitis from Household Cleaning Products: Household cleaning products, such as detergents, bleach, and disinfectants, often contain harsh chemicals that can irritate the skin upon contact. Even though these products are essential for maintaining cleanliness, they can lead to skin issues if proper precautions are not taken.

To manage irritant contact dermatitis caused by household cleaning products, consider using gloves when handling these substances. Additionally, opt for milder, eco-friendly cleaning products that are less likely to trigger skin irritation.

  1. Sensory Irritants in Personal Care Products: Certain personal care products, like soaps, shampoos, and cosmetics, may contain ingredients that are irritating to the skin. Fragrances, preservatives, and sulfates are common culprits in these products.

To minimize the risk of irritant contact dermatitis, choose fragrance-free or hypoallergenic personal care products. Always perform a patch test before applying any new product to a larger area of the skin to check for adverse reactions.

  1. Sensitizing Irritants in Occupational Settings: Occupational contact dermatitis can occur in certain professions, such as hairdressing, healthcare, and construction. Prolonged exposure to irritants like hair dyes, latex, and cement can sensitize the skin and lead to chronic dermatitis.

To manage occupational irritant contact dermatitis, wear protective clothing, gloves, and equipment while working with these substances. Regularly moisturize your skin to maintain a healthy skin barrier and reduce the risk of irritation.

  1. Sensory Irritants in the Home Environment: Apart from cleaning products, other items commonly found at home can also trigger irritant contact dermatitis. Examples include adhesives, plants (like poison ivy), and some fabrics.

To handle irritant contact dermatitis from home-based triggers, identify the irritant and avoid direct contact. Use gloves while handling potentially irritating substances and wash your skin thoroughly if accidental contact occurs.

  1. Irritant Contact Dermatitis from Environmental Factors: Environmental factors like cold weather, low humidity, and excessive heat can strip the skin of its natural oils, leading to dryness and irritation.

To combat irritant contact dermatitis caused by environmental factors, keep your skin moisturized using a gentle and hydrating lotion. Consider using a humidifier in dry indoor environments to maintain proper humidity levels.

  1. Sensory Irritants in the Garden: Gardening is a common hobby, but it can expose your skin to irritants like pesticides, fertilizers, and certain plants that cause skin reactions.

To protect your skin while gardening, wear appropriate clothing, gloves, and closed-toe shoes. Avoid direct contact with potentially irritating plants and chemicals, and wash your hands thoroughly after gardening.

  1. Irritant Contact Dermatitis from Allergenic Foods: Some foods can cause irritant contact dermatitis when they come into contact with the skin. Citrus fruits, tomatoes, and hot peppers are examples of foods that may lead to skin irritation.

To manage food-related irritant contact dermatitis, handle these foods with caution and wash your skin immediately if you come into contact with their juices or oils.

Symptoms

Symptoms of sensory irritant contact dermatitis in simple language to improve understanding and optimize SEO for easy accessibility on search engines.

  1. Redness and Inflammation: One of the primary signs of sensory irritant contact dermatitis is redness and inflammation of the affected skin. The skin may appear redder than usual and may feel warm to the touch. (Source: DermNet NZ)
  2. Itching: Itchy skin is a common symptom of sensory irritant contact dermatitis. The affected area may feel intensely itchy, leading to a strong urge to scratch, but doing so can worsen the condition. (Source: American Academy of Dermatology Association)
  3. Burning Sensation: People with sensory irritant contact dermatitis often experience a burning sensation on the affected skin. This feeling of heat or burning can be uncomfortable and distressing. (Source: Medical News Today)
  4. Dry, Flaky Skin: The skin in the affected area may become dry and flaky, making it look scaly and rough. This dryness can exacerbate the itching and discomfort. (Source: National Eczema Association)
  5. Blistering: In more severe cases, sensory irritant contact dermatitis can lead to the formation of small fluid-filled blisters on the skin. These blisters may be painful and can rupture, leading to open sores. (Source: NHS)
  6. Swelling: The affected area may become swollen, causing the skin to appear puffy and raised. Swelling can add to the discomfort and restrict movement in severe cases. (Source: Cleveland Clinic)
  7. Tenderness to Touch: The skin affected by sensory irritant contact dermatitis may become tender to touch. Even slight pressure can cause pain and discomfort. (Source: Merck Manual)
  8. Cracked Skin: As the condition progresses, the affected skin may develop cracks or fissures. These openings in the skin can be painful and increase the risk of infection. (Source: University of Rochester Medical Center)
  9. Oozing or Draining Fluid: In some cases, the affected skin may ooze or drain clear fluid. This fluid can cause further irritation and may form crusts on the skin. (Source: Dermatology Advisor)
  10. Stinging Sensation: Individuals with sensory irritant contact dermatitis may experience a stinging or prickling sensation on the affected skin. This sensation can vary in intensity. (Source: Healthline)
  11. Skin Discoloration: The skin may change color in the affected area. It could become darker (hyperpigmentation) or lighter (hypopigmentation) than the surrounding skin. (Source: British Association of Dermatologists)
  12. Soreness: As the condition progresses, the affected area may become increasingly sore. Activities like bending or stretching may aggravate the soreness. (Source: Penn State Health)
  13. Peeling Skin: Peeling skin is another symptom of sensory irritant contact dermatitis. The affected skin may shed in flakes or layers, leading to further discomfort. (Source: Mayo Clinic)
  14. Pain: Pain in the affected area is common, especially if blisters or open sores are present. The pain can range from mild to severe, affecting daily activities. (Source: AAD)
  15. Thickening of the Skin: Long-term or chronic sensory irritant contact dermatitis can cause the skin to thicken and develop a leathery texture. This condition is known as lichenification. (Source: New Zealand Dermatological Society Incorporated)

Diagnosis

Sensory Irritant Contact Dermatitis is a type of dermatitis caused by irritating substances, such as chemicals, detergents, or environmental factors, that come into contact with the skin. The condition can lead to redness, itching, and discomfort.

  1. Patch Testing:

Patch testing is a common diagnostic method used by dermatologists to identify specific substances that may be triggering the skin irritation. Small patches with different substances are applied to the skin, and the dermatologist observes the reaction to determine the irritants.

  1. Skin Examination:

A thorough examination of the affected skin by a dermatologist is crucial for diagnosing Sensory Irritant Contact Dermatitis. The doctor visually inspects the skin to identify signs of redness, inflammation, and other characteristic symptoms.

  1. Medical History Review:

Your medical history is essential for diagnosis. The dermatologist will ask questions about your past exposure to irritants, lifestyle, and any family history of skin conditions to understand potential triggers.

  1. Allergen Identification:

Identifying the specific allergens or irritants causing the dermatitis is critical for effective treatment. Dermatologists use various tests to pinpoint the culprits.

  1. Patch Testing Procedure:

The patch testing procedure involves applying small amounts of potential allergens on adhesive patches, which are then placed on your back. After a certain period, the patches are removed and examined for reactions.

  1. Prick Testing:

Prick testing is another method used to identify potential allergens. Small amounts of allergens are pricked into the skin, and the doctor observes the skin’s reaction.

  1. Skin Biopsy:

In some cases, a skin biopsy may be necessary to confirm the diagnosis. During a biopsy, a small sample of the affected skin is taken and examined under a microscope.

  1. Photopatch Testing:

Photopatch testing is used to identify allergens that may be triggered by exposure to sunlight. Similar to regular patch testing, small amounts of substances are applied to patches and exposed to light before being examined for reactions.

Treatment

Effective treatments for sensory irritant contact dermatitis, providing you with simple, easy-to-understand explanations and live external links for further reference.

  1. Avoid Trigger Substances: The first step in managing sensory irritant contact dermatitis is to identify and avoid triggers. Common irritants include detergents, solvents, and certain metals. By minimizing contact with these substances, you can prevent flare-ups and allow your skin to heal.
  2. Use Mild Cleansers: When washing your skin, opt for mild, fragrance-free cleansers that are gentle on the skin. Harsh soaps can strip away natural oils, aggravating the condition. Look for products with soothing ingredients like aloe vera or chamomile.
  3. Moisturize Regularly: Keeping your skin well-hydrated is essential for managing dermatitis. Apply a moisturizer after bathing or whenever your skin feels dry. Choose non-comedogenic and hypoallergenic options to minimize the risk of further irritation.
  4. Cold Compress: Applying a cold compress can help reduce inflammation and soothe itching. Wrap some ice in a soft cloth and gently place it on the affected area for 10-15 minutes at a time.
  5. Warm Oatmeal Baths: Taking warm oatmeal baths can provide relief from itching and irritation. Oats have natural anti-inflammatory properties that can calm your skin. Add a cup of colloidal oatmeal to your bathwater and soak for 15-20 minutes.
  6. Topical Corticosteroids: In more severe cases, your dermatologist may prescribe topical corticosteroids. These creams or ointments can help reduce inflammation and alleviate itching. Follow your doctor’s instructions carefully when using them.
  7. Barrier Creams: Barrier creams create a protective layer on the skin, shielding it from irritants. Look for products containing ingredients like zinc oxide or dimethicone. Apply them before any potential exposure to irritants.
  8. Calamine Lotion: Calamine lotion is a soothing option for relieving itching and irritation. It contains a combination of zinc oxide and ferric oxide, which helps calm the skin.
  9. Aloe Vera Gel: Aloe vera has natural anti-inflammatory and cooling properties. Applying aloe vera gel directly to the affected area can provide relief from redness and itching.
